The Core Principles of KYC
At its heart, the KYC-Verfahren is about verifying the identity of each player. This process is mandated by Swiss law to combat money laundering, prevent terrorist financing, and protect vulnerable individuals from the potential harms of gambling. The core principle revolves around establishing a clear and verifiable connection between the player and their gaming account. This involves collecting and verifying specific pieces of information, ensuring that the individual is who they claim to be.
What Information is Typically Required?
The information requested during the KYC process typically includes, but is not limited to, the following:
- Personal Identification: This usually involves providing a copy of a valid government-issued ID, such as a passport, identity card, or driving license. The document must be current and clearly show your full name, date of birth, and a photograph.
- Proof of Address: To verify your residential address, you’ll likely need to submit a recent utility bill (e.g., electricity, water, or gas), a bank statement, or a similar official document that displays your name and address. The document should be dated within a specific timeframe, often within the last three months.
- Bank Details: You may be required to provide information about your bank account, including the account holder’s name, bank name, and account number. This is necessary for both depositing funds and withdrawing winnings.
- Source of Funds: In some cases, operators might ask for documentation to verify the source of your funds, especially for larger transactions. This could include payslips, bank statements, or other documents that demonstrate the origin of your money.
The Verification Process: How It Works
Once you submit the required documentation, the Swisslos KYC process begins. The operator will carefully review the information provided, comparing it against their records and potentially using third-party verification services. This process can take varying amounts of time, depending on the volume of applications and the complexity of the verification checks. You will typically be notified of the outcome of the verification, whether it’s successful or if additional information is required. It’s crucial to be patient and responsive during this process, as delays can impact your ability to play and access your funds.

Navigating Potential Challenges and Avoiding Common Pitfalls
Common Reasons for Rejection or Delays
While the KYC process is generally straightforward, several factors can lead to rejection or delays. These include:
- Unclear or illegible documents: Ensure that the documents you submit are clear, well-lit, and easy to read. Blurry or cropped images can cause delays.
- Expired documents: Always use current and valid documents. Expired IDs or outdated utility bills will not be accepted.
- Inconsistencies in information: The information on your documents must match the information you provided during registration. Any discrepancies can trigger a review.
- Insufficient documentation: Make sure you provide all the required documents. Missing documents will lead to delays.
- Technical issues: Sometimes, technical issues with the platform or document upload process can cause problems. If you encounter any issues, contact customer support for assistance.
